The femur is the body's longest and strongest bone spanning the thigh region. Its head articulates with the acetabulum of the hip bone to form the hip joint. A minor indentation on the medial side of the femoral head, called the fovea capitis, serves as the site of attachment for the ligament of the head of the femur. The thigh's motion is primarily governed by muscles originating in the pelvic girdle and inserted into the femur. One crucial muscle, the iliopsoas, is a combination of the psoas major and the iliacus muscles, sharing a common insertion point on the lesser trochanter of the femur.

The appendix, a small, narrow, blind tube extending from the inferior part of the cecum, is widely regarded as a vestigial organ, having lost much of its original function through evolution. Despite its diminished role, the appendix can become inflamed, a condition known as appendicitis.

[Groin pain in athletes].

Rick J M Sanders1, Arjan P J Kokshoorn, Karel A Kolkman

  • 1Rijnstate Ziekenhuis, afd. Orthopedie, Arnhem.

Nederlands Tijdschrift Voor Geneeskunde
|October 16, 2014
PubMed
Summary

Young athletes experiencing groin pain often face diagnostic challenges due to diverse causes. Accurate diagnosis is crucial for effective treatment of sports-related groin injuries.

Area of Science:

  • Sports Medicine
  • Orthopedics
  • Diagnostic Imaging

Background:

  • Groin pain is a frequent complaint among young athletes, leading to substantial sports participation interruptions.
  • The differential diagnosis for groin pain is extensive, including both acute and chronic conditions, complicating accurate diagnosis.

Observation:

  • Three young athletes presented with similar symptoms of sports-related groin pain.
  • Despite similar initial complaints, investigations revealed three distinct diagnoses: sportsman's hernia, hip labral tear, and pubic osteitis.

Findings:

  • Similar clinical presentations can mask diverse underlying pathologies in athletes with groin pain.
  • Diagnostic evaluation is essential to differentiate between conditions like sportsman's hernia, hip labral tears, and pubic osteitis.
